摘要
Let G = (V,E) be a simple graph with no isolated vertex. A 2-rainbow dominating function (2RDF) of G is a function f from the vertex set V(G) to the set of all subsets of the set {1,2} such that for any vertex v is an element of V(G) with f(v) = phi the condition upsilon(u is an element of N(v))f(u) = {1,2} is fulfilled, where N(v) is the open neighborhood of v. A 2-rainbow dominating functionfis called a total 2-rainbow dominating function (T2RDF) if the subgraph of G induced by {v is an element of V(G) | f(v) is an element of phi} has no isolated vertex. The weight of a T2RDFfis defined as w(f) = Sigma(v is an element of v(G) )|f(v)|. The total 2-rainbow domination number, gamma(tr2)(G), is the minimum weight of a total 2-rainbow dominating function on G. In this paper, we characterize all graphs G whose total 2-rainbow domination number is equal to their order minus one.
